Mainz Extend Nelson Weiper Through 2029

The deal protects Mainz’s position by removing the risk of a 2026 free departure.

Overview

  • FSV Mainz 05 confirmed a new contract for 20-year-old striker Nelson Weiper running until summer 2029, formalizing a verbal agreement reached last weekend.
  • The announcement arrives shortly before the Conference League play-off second leg, underscoring the club’s push for continuity before European action.
  • Club chiefs had insisted on either an extension or a sale this window to prevent losing the academy product without a fee in 2026.
  • Weiper was omitted from squads against Dynamo Dresden and Rosenborg due to his unresolved status, then returned for the Köln match after a verbal deal.
  • He is expected to replace Jonathan Burkardt following his move to Eintracht Frankfurt and brings 41 senior appearances plus four goals at the recent U21 Euros.
